This is going to appear very uneven and choppy because i am merely cut/pasting from another forum i visit, all comments as to the quality of the music are my friend's and i have put them in quotation marks



Here it is! Upon request, believe it or not.

"I feel obligated to start out with Krumelur's "Minimal Animal", probably the most important milestone in Minimalism, and also probably my very favorite. It's weird, Swedish, minimal, warm, jazzy and absolutely mindbending during the right circumstances." :D


Ott's Blumenkraft... Nothing short of amazing.

Ott: Blumenkraft (Twisted 2003)


"Wicked album by Posford (shpongle, hallucinogen) and Vaughn (prometheus)."

Younger Brother: A flock of bleeps (Twisted 2003)


"Next up is an act that pulls some serious respect. They never lose touch in their flawless production. One of the biggest names ever in progressive psy, out of Sweden - Son Kite."

"This is where things get interesting... The two Swedes switch labels to the unknown "Digital Structures", one of the most respected labels ever these days."

Son Kite: Perspectives of... (Digital Structures 2001)
Son Kite: Aiwana Remixes (Digital Structures 2002

"Another awesome act that should not be overlooked is Shulman".

Shulman: Soundscapes & Modern Tales (Shaffel 2002)
Shulman: In search of a meaningful moment (Aleph Zero 2003)

"If you're after straight up ambient, I definitely suggest Vidna Obmana. This one first and foremost":

Vidna Obmana: The surreal sanctuary (Hypnos 2000)

"Back on the topic of Progressive..."

Igneous Sauria: Encepfalophagus (CreamCrop 2003)More loved ones out of Digital Structures...

"This is an absolutely insane album... Straight out of Poland. It's not very thorough in style, nor traditional sounding. It's quite unique, and I think that's what makes it appeal so much to me. People call it "amateur", "too weird" and so on... Personally, I can't wait to get more of this stuff."

BigWigs: Fraktalik Fraterniti (Digital Structures 2003)

"Moving on to Ticon, another Swedish act out of DS. They've got that mellow, cool, summer breeze sound down like no other. Which they demonstrate quite nicely on the latest album. Though the debut, Rewind, is not to be forgotten."

Ticon: Rewind (Digital Structures 2001)
Ticon: Aero (Digital Structures 2003)

"Another well rooted act, previously on Spiral Trax, that's evolved and ended up on DS - Vibrasphere."

Vibrasphere: Lime Structure (Digital Structures 2003)

starglider
Okay, based on the examples it's basically centred around goa trance, ranging from psytekk (think progressive goa) to psybient (psy ambient, you probably figured that one out). So it's largely trance and ambient-ish stuff. I wouldn't call it minimal trance myself, but I suppose if you want to group that particular slice of the spectrum together then it's not a bad label.
